Our Portuguese class is cooking during this class session and Joao Bentes, a native of Portugal, is in the lead with some amazingly tasty, seafood recipes. Cooking is an integral part of Penobscot School’s multi-sensory approach to language learning. Students learn cooking vocabulary including ingredients, speak while cooking, and enjoy their creations over dinner. The sounds and smells are all so wonderful and the company is even better!
On the menu for tonight are seafood pate, Bacalhau à Lagareiro, a traditional cod dish with clams and potatoes, and a wonderful mousse de chocolate.
